Struttura PageMargins

Memorizza le impostazioni dei margini delle pagine di un report.

Object

   ValueType

      PageMargins

[Visual Basic]

Public Structure Color

[C#]

public struct Color

[C++]

public __value struct Color

[VJ#]

public struct Color

Esempio

Nel seguente esempio viene illustrato come impostare le proprietà della struttura PageMargins.

[Visual Basic]

Private Sub SetMargins(ByVal left As Integer, ByVal top As Integer, ByVal right As Integer, ByVal bottom As Integer)
   Dim margins As PageMargins

   ' Individua la struttura PageMargins e imposta i 
   '  margini del report.
   margins = Report.PrintOptions.PageMargins
   margins.leftMargin = left
   margins.topMargin = top
   margins.rightMargin = right
   margins.bottomMargin = bottom

   ' Applica i margini delle pagine.
   Report.PrintOptions.ApplyPageMargins(margins)
End Sub

[C#]

private void SetMargins(int left, int top, int right, int bottom)
{
   PageMargins margins;

   // Individua la struttura PageMargins e imposta i 
   //  margini del report.
   margins = Report.PrintOptions.PageMargins;
   margins.leftMargin = left;
   margins.topMargin = top;
   margins.rightMargin = right;
   margins.bottomMargin = bottom;

   // Applica i margini delle pagine.
   Report.PrintOptions.ApplyPageMargins(margins);
}

[C++]

static void SetMargins(int left, int top, int right, int bottom)
{
   PageMargins margins;

   // Individua la struttura PageMargins e imposta i 
   //  margini del report.
   margins = Report->PrintOptions->PageMargins;
   margins.leftMargin = left;
   margins.topMargin = top;
   margins.rightMargin = right;
   margins.bottomMargin = bottom;

   // Applica i margini delle pagine.
   Report->PrintOptions->ApplyPageMargins(margins);
};

[VJ#]

private void SetMargins(int left, int top, int right, int bottom)
{
   PageMargins margins;

   // Individua la struttura PageMargins e imposta i 
   //  margini del report.
   margins = Report.get_PrintOptions().get_PageMargins();
   margins.leftMargin = left;
   margins.topMargin = top;
   margins.rightMargin = right;
   margins.bottomMargin = bottom;

   // Applica i margini delle pagine.
   Report.get_PrintOptions().ApplyPageMargins(margins);
}

Requisiti

Spazio dei nomi: CrystalDecisions.Shared

Piattaforme: Windows 98, Windows NT 4.0, Windows Millennium Edition, Windows 2000, Windows XP

Assemblaggio: CrystalDecisions.Shared (in CrystalDecisions.Shared.dll)

Vedere anche

Membri PageMargins | Spazio dei nomi CrystalDecisions.Shared